Obituary of
Freed, Ida M.
Ida Mildred Wall Freed, loving mother, grandmother, and great- grandmother, died September 20, 2010. Born in Dallas, Texas on Ju- ly 20, 1919. Ida was a graduate of Forest High School. She married her late husband Bernard Freed on April 7, 1940. They had 47 won- derful years of marriage. Her integ- rity, wit, care, and love for her fami- ly and friends will always remain a true inspiration to all. Her most important treasure in her life was her family. Ida was a devoted mother to her two children, Gary Freed and Joyce Schwartzberg (Sam). She was a beloved "Grammom" to Helaine Moore, Ri- chard Freed (Meredith), Todd Schwartzberg (Brenda), Sharron Laizerovich (Ophir), and was blessed with ten great- grandchildren. Ida was preceded in death by her brothers Harry and Milton Wall, and survived by her sister Rosie Lebcowitz (Jay). The family would like to express their gratitude to Bonnie Bryan and Angi Inci for their loving care and devo- tion to Ida.
